Sitemaps and robots.txt: Guiding the Bots

While APIs offer a direct route, sitemaps and robots.txt still play crucial roles. Sitemaps act as a roadmap, guiding Googlebot to important pages on your site, especially those not easily discoverable through traditional crawling. This is particularly useful for large websites or those with complex structures. Conversely, robots.txt acts as a gatekeeper, instructing Googlebot which parts of your site to avoid. Properly configuring both is essential for effective API-based indexing.

Schema.org and JSON-LD: Structured Data Powerhouses

Google uses various methods to understand your website’s content, and one of the most effective is through structured data. Think of structured data as providing Google with a clear roadmap to your content’s meaning. Using schema.org vocabulary and JSON-LD (JavaScript Object Notation for Linked Data) allows you to mark up your content with specific tags, clearly defining what each piece of information represents. For example, if you’re showcasing a product, you can use schema.org to specify the product name, description, price, and availability. This structured data helps Google understand the context of your content far more effectively than relying solely on the text itself. By implementing this, you’re essentially speaking Google’s language, improving the chances of your content being correctly indexed and appearing in relevant search results.

Identifying Indexing Delays

One of the first hurdles is recognizing when something’s amiss. A delay isn’t always immediately obvious. You might notice a drop in organic traffic for newly published content, or perhaps your sitemap isn’t reflecting the latest updates in Google Search Console. Regularly monitoring your website’s performance in Google Search Console is paramount. Look for inconsistencies between your submitted sitemap and the indexed pages. Are there significant discrepancies? This could indicate a problem with your indexing process. Another telltale sign is a slow crawl rate – Googlebot isn’t visiting your pages as frequently as it should. This can be due to various factors, including server issues or technical website problems.

API Integration Troubles

Many websites use APIs to manage their content and indexing. Problems with API integration can significantly impact your indexing performance. Authentication errors are a frequent culprit. This often stems from incorrect API keys, expired credentials, or misconfigured access permissions. Double-check your API credentials meticulously. Ensure they’re correctly integrated into your website’s code and that the necessary permissions are granted. If you’re using a third-party plugin or service for API integration, consult their documentation for troubleshooting steps. Remember, even a small typo in your API key can lead to significant indexing problems.

Debugging Authentication Errors

Authentication failures are a common headache. These errors often manifest as HTTP 401 or 403 responses, indicating that Googlebot lacks the necessary authorization to access your content. Thoroughly review your API setup and ensure all credentials are valid and correctly configured. Use Google Search Console’s URL Inspection tool to check the HTTP status codes for your pages. If you encounter authentication errors, examine your server logs for more detailed information. This might reveal specific issues with your API implementation or server-side configurations. Sometimes, the problem isn’t with the API itself, but with how your server handles API requests.
